  • This episodes gives Cleo her first chance to prove that she has what it takes to handle a solo mission when the stakes are high. It also gives her her second chance, and her third chance...

    9.4
    "Superb"
    This was a cleverly plotted episode since they ran the same scenario over and over and had to come up with new and interesting different ways for Cleo to attempt to overcome the obstacles before her. I was quite surprised the first time I saw the episode and when they killed off Sarge only to show that it had only happened in Cleo's mind. That was a much better way of upping the stakes without having to come up with a miraculous way of bringing her back at the end of the day, as tv shows usually do in this situation. I was a little disappointed when they brought in Hel at the end to steal Cleo's thunder, but it certainly was more realistic this way. My personal favorite moment was the "Adventures in Babysitting" bit in the mutant bar since that was a favorite movie of mine in high school. All in all this is an episode I'd readily recommend to someone interested in checking out the show for the first time.
